误删SQL备份?快速恢复指南!
sql备份文件误删恢复

首页 2025-04-26 03:51:46



SQL备份文件误删恢复:全面解析与实战指南 在当今数据驱动的时代,SQL数据库已成为企业数据存储与管理的核心

    然而,数据管理的复杂性也随之增加,误删SQL备份文件成为了一个令人头疼的问题

    一旦这些宝贵的备份文件被误删,不仅可能导致数据丢失,还可能对企业的正常运营带来巨大风险

    因此,掌握SQL备份文件误删恢复的方法至关重要

    本文将深入探讨SQL备份文件误删恢复的全过程和实战技巧,帮助您有效应对这一挑战

     一、SQL备份文件的重要性 SQL备份文件是数据库管理员(DBA)为确保数据安全而创建的备份副本

    这些文件包含了数据库的完整或部分数据,以及数据库的架构信息

    通过备份文件,DBA可以在数据库发生故障、数据损坏或误操作时迅速恢复数据,从而确保业务的连续性

     1.数据保护:备份文件是数据保护的重要手段,能够防止数据因硬件故障、软件错误或人为操作而丢失

     2.恢复能力:在数据库出现问题时,备份文件提供了恢复数据的唯一途径,确保业务能够尽快恢复正常

     3.合规性:许多行业法规要求企业保留数据的备份,以备不时之需

     二、SQL备份文件误删的常见原因 SQL备份文件误删的原因多种多样,但归纳起来,主要有以下几点: 1.人为操作失误:这是最常见的误删原因,包括误删除文件、误清空文件夹等

     2.恶意软件攻击:病毒、勒索软件等恶意软件可能攻击并删除备份文件

     3.硬件故障:存储设备故障、电源故障等硬件问题可能导致备份文件丢失

     4.软件故障:数据库管理系统(DBMS)或备份软件的错误可能导致备份文件损坏或丢失

     三、SQL备份文件误删恢复的准备工作 在恢复SQL备份文件之前,您需要做好充分的准备工作,以提高恢复的成功率和效率

     1.保持冷静:误删备份文件后,首先要保持冷静,不要盲目操作,以免进一步破坏数据

     2.评估损失:了解哪些备份文件被误删,以及这些文件包含哪些数据,以便制定恢复计划

     3.检查日志:查看数据库和备份软件的日志文件,寻找与误删事件相关的线索

     4.准备恢复工具:根据备份文件的类型和存储位置,准备相应的恢复工具,如数据恢复软件、硬件恢复设备等

     5.联系支持团队:如果您使用的是商业备份软件或数据库管理系统,可以联系其技术支持团队寻求帮助

     四、SQL备份文件误删恢复的实战技巧 根据备份文件的存储位置和类型,SQL备份文件误删恢复的方法有所不同

    以下是一些常见的恢复技巧和实战步骤

     1. 从回收站或垃圾桶恢复 如果备份文件被误删到回收站或垃圾桶,您可以尝试从其中恢复

     - 步骤:打开回收站或垃圾桶,找到被误删的备份文件,右键点击并选择“还原”或“恢复”

     - 注意事项:在恢复之前,确保回收站或垃圾桶没有被清空

     2. 使用数据恢复软件 如果备份文件被永久删除或存储设备出现故障,您可以使用数据恢复软件来尝试恢复

     - 选择合适的软件:根据备份文件的类型和存储设备类型,选择一款专业的数据恢复软件

     - 扫描存储设备:使用软件对存储设备进行全面扫描,寻找被误删的备份文件

     - 预览并恢复:在扫描结果中找到备份文件,预览其内容,确保数据完整后选择恢复

     - 注意事项:数据恢复软件的成功率取决于多种因素,如备份文件的删除方式、存储设备的健康状况等

    因此,在使用软件之前,请仔细阅读其使用说明和注意事项

     3. 从备份服务器恢复 如果您的企业设有备份服务器,并且备份文件被定期上传到该服务器,您可以尝试从备份服务器恢复

     - 联系备份管理员:与备份管理员联系,了解备份文件的存储位置和恢复方法

     - 下载或复制备份文件:根据备份管理员提供的信息,下载或复制所需的备份文件到本地存储设备

     - 恢复数据库:使用数据库管理系统提供的恢复功能,将备份文件恢复到数据库中

     - 注意事项:在恢复之前,请确保备份文件的完整性和一致性,并测试恢复过程以确保数据能够正确恢复

     4. 从快照或克隆恢复 如果您的存储设备支持快照或克隆功能,并且您在误删备份文件之前创建了快照或克隆,您可以尝试从快照或克隆恢复

     - 识别快照或克隆:在存储设备的管理界面中,找到与误删备份文件相关的快照或克隆

     - 恢复快照或克隆:根据存储设备的管理说明,将快照或克隆恢复到所需的存储位置

     - 恢复数据库:使用数据库管理系统提供的恢复功能,将恢复后的备份文件导入到数据库中

     - 注意事项:在恢复之前,请确保快照或克隆的完整性和一致性,并测试恢复过程以确保数据能够正确恢复

     5. 从云存储恢复 如果您的备份文件被上传到云存储服务(如阿里云、AWS S3等),您可以尝试从云存储恢复

     - 登录云存储服务:使用您的账号和密码登录云存储服务的管理界面

     - 找到备份文件:在云存储服务的文件列表中,找到被误删的备份文件

     - 下载或恢复:根据云存储服务提供的功能,将备份文件下载到本地存储设备或恢复到指定的存储位置

     - 恢复数据库:使用数据库管理系统提供的恢复功能,将恢复后的备份文件导入到数据库中

     - 注意事项:在恢复之前,请确保云存储服务的可靠性和安全性,并测试恢复过程以确保数据能够正确恢复

     五、SQL备份文件误删恢复的注意事项 在恢复SQL备份文件的过程中,您需要注意以下几点: 1.避免数据覆盖:在恢复备份文件之前,确保目标存储设备上没有与恢复文件同名的文件,以防止数据覆盖

     2.测试恢复过程:在正式恢复之前,可以在测试环境中进行恢复操作,以确保数据能够正确恢复并满足业务需求

     3.备份当前数据:在恢复备份文件之前,最好对当前数据库进行备份,以防止在恢复过程中出现意外情况导致数据丢失

     4.关注日志和警告:在恢复过程中,密切关注数据库和备份软件的日志和警告信息,以便及时发现并解决问题

     5.定期备份:为了防止类似事件再次发生,建议您定期备份数据库和备份文件,并将其存储在安全可靠的位置

     六、结论 SQL备份文件误删恢复是一项复杂而重要的任务

    通过本文的介绍和实战技巧,您应该能够掌握一些有效的恢复方法,并在遇到类似问题时迅速应对

    然而,最好的防御是预防

    建议您加强数据备份管理,提高员工的安全意识,以减少误删备份文件的风险

    同时,定期测试恢复过程并关注最新的数据恢复技术也是非常重要的

    只有这样,您才能确保数据的安全性和业务的连续性

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道